What does linking models in Revit primarily facilitate?

Enhance your knowledge and test your skills with our SolidProfessor Architectural Design 2 – Revit Exam. Sharpen your expertise with detailed explanations, flashcards, and challenging multiple-choice questions. Ensure your success with comprehensive exam preparation!

Linking models in Revit primarily facilitates real-time collaboration across different teams. When models from various disciplines, such as architecture, structure, and MEP (mechanical, electrical, and plumbing), are linked together, it allows for seamless interaction among team members. This cross-discipline interaction enables updates to be communicated and visualized immediately, facilitating better coordination and minimizing conflicts.

As changes are made in one model, those updates can be seen in the linked models, allowing teams to work more cohesively and efficiently. This capability is crucial for large projects where multiple teams must work together to achieve a common goal. It significantly enhances project workflows and ensures that all stakeholders are on the same page.
